Description

The perfect coffee scoop size for drip coffee is typically 1 tablespoon, which holds about 5 grams of ground coffee. This size is recommended because it provides a balanced ratio of coffee to water, ensuring a flavorful brew. For drip coffee, the general guideline is to use 1 scoop (1 tablespoon) per 6-ounce cup of water.

 

If you prefer a stronger brew, you might adjust to 1.5 scoops per cup. Conversely, if you like a milder coffee, you can use slightly less. Consistency in measuring is key to achieving a reliable taste every time.
